Hancock Whitney Bank, alongside major statewide operations from regional financial institutions like Trustmark National Bank, ranks among the largest and most influential banks operating in Mississippi. Trustmark, headquartered in Jackson, commands an extensive physical branch footprint across local communities, delivering tailored commercial banking, wealth management, mortgage products, and trusted consumer services.
